admin 管理员组

文章数量: 1087139


2024年4月25日发(作者:女生学电子信息工程好吗)

软件开发全过程跟踪审计内容和方法

介绍

软件开发全过程跟踪审计是一种重要的质量控制手段,用来确

保软件在开发过程中的合规性、有效性和可靠性。本文将探讨软件

开发全过程跟踪审计的内容和方法。

审计内容

软件开发全过程跟踪审计应包含以下内容:

1. 需求审计:审查软件需求文档,确认需求是否明确、完整和

准确,并与用户需求一致。

2. 设计审计:审查软件设计文档,评估设计的合理性和适用性,

包括架构设计、模块设计以及接口设计等。

3. 编码审计:审查源代码,检查代码的可读性、可维护性和安

全性,确保编码符合规范和最佳实践。

4. 测试审计:审查测试计划和测试用例,评估测试的完整性和

覆盖范围,确保软件被充分测试。

5. 配置管理审计:审查配置管理文档和过程,验证软件配置项

的正确性和一致性,并确保变更管理得到有效控制。

6. 文档审计:审查软件文档,包括用户手册、技术文档等,确

保文档清晰、完整和易于理解。

审计方法

软件开发全过程跟踪审计可以采用以下方法:

1. 文件审查:对各个开发阶段的文档进行仔细审查,发现问题

和不一致性,并提出改进建议。

2. 代码审查:通过静态代码分析工具或人工审查源代码,检查

代码是否符合编码规范和安全要求。

3. 测试审查:对测试计划和测试用例进行审查,确保测试的全

面性和有效性,发现可能存在的问题。

4. 配置管理审查:审查配置管理过程,核实配置项的变更记录

和配置状态,确保配置管理的稳定性和安全性。

5. 抽样审计:对软件开发过程中的关键阶段进行抽样审计,评

估各个阶段的合规性和质量。

结论

软件开发全过程跟踪审计是确保软件开发质量和可靠性的重要

手段。通过审查开发文档和源代码,评估设计和测试过程,可以及

早发现问题并提出改进措施,从而减少软件开发过程中的风险。采

用合适的审计内容和方法,可以提高软件开发的效率和质量。


本文标签: 审查 审计 文档 确保 过程